“MacGyver” Season 3 Episode 7 will have Mac (Lucas Till) travel to Ghana on a mission to retrieve a hard drive located in an e-waste landfill. However, this might not be just a typical walk-in, walk-out operation as the location is owned by a powerful and violent individual, Carter Matt reported.
What’s more, there is a certain mysterious air that shrouds this recovery since Matilda (Meredith Eaton) refuses to provide more information as to what exactly the hard drive contains. Other than saying that a file named “Dragonfly” inside the device holds a certain degree of importance, Matty is withholding further details from the team. As such, Mac and team will start speculating in “MacGyver” Season 3 Episode 7 to find out the reason why the director of operations is being so secretive.
Although Matty has been present for most of the first installment, fans know little about the character other than the technical side of things. “MacGyver” Season 3 Episode 7 could very well be looking into developing this character’s arc, especially since a number of the supporting cast members' stories have been explored.
Indeed, even the infamous Murdoc (David Dastmalchian) is being given some spotlight in this installment as the villain will be seeking the help of Mac in the sixth episode. The reason for the team-up is that Murdoc’s son is going to be kidnapped. The villain will then force Mac into a partnership, which will provide the protagonist with some background on Murdoc’s past and the other unexplored aspects of the character. It’s still unclear whether this team-up will have an impact on the story of “MacGyver” Season 3 Episode 7.
What’s certain at the moment is Mac and the team’s burning curiosity regarding the secrecy of Matty and the file that she wants to acquire. Whatever the case, Mac is going to be flying to Ghana in “MacGyver” Season 3 Episode 7, which is slated to air on Nov. 9.
